Job Description

Reporting to the Head of Market, Liquidity and SME Risk, this role responsible for leading the credit underwriting function, exercising high-level delegated lending authority, and defining the risk appetite for SME products. This role focuses on the end-to-end credit assessment and sanctioning of complex SME transactions.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Deliver superior financial performance while minimizing potential losses
  • Develop and maintain the credit risk policies and procedures for the SME portfolio
  • Perform deep-dive credit reviews of individual high-value obligors to identify early warning signals
  • Work with the Models Development team to develop SME models
  • Help optimise NPL rate / approval rate / cost to acquire / customer experience trade-off
  • Work with the SME business function to ensure adequate risk assessment of new products and programs (as well as test programs)
  • Exercise a significant Delegated Lending Authority (DLA) to approve or decline SME credit applications.
  • Act as the credit approver with delegated approval for low to medium-complexity cases in SME financing including Invoice, Purchase Order, and Property-backed financing
  • Negotiate and structure credit facilities with Business Units to balance risk-reward, rather than just monitoring NPL rates.
  • Develop and oversee the credit assessment framework, including the design of Credit Memorandums and financial analysis standards SME portfolio.
  • Conduct any independent or thematic review as required.
  • Define roles and responsibilities for the team, and maintain inventory of critical roles.
  • Define and monitor key activities related to SME credit risk management and monitoring
  • Assist in regulatory and business stress tests on an ongoing basis.
  • Keep abreast of the regulatory landscape in Singapore particularly on economic outcomes, global economic impacts and regulatory changes related to financial institutions.
  • Develop metrics and reporting dashboards for leadership.
